Product details

Overview

TPS562207DRLR from Texas Instruments is a 2-A synchronous buck DC-DC converter in SOT563 (DRL) package, featuring integrated 140-mΩ high-side and 84-mΩ low-side MOSFETs, D-CAP2™ control mode for fast transient response, 580-kHz fixed switching frequency, and 0.804-V to 7-V adjustable output voltage - used in digital TV power rails and smart speaker core supplies.

For engineers reviewing the TPS562207DRLR datasheet, TPS562207DRLR pinout, TPS562207DRLR application, or TPS562207DRLR equivalent, key selection criteria include input voltage range (4.3 V–17 V), forced continuous conduction mode (FCCM), ±2% FB accuracy at 25°C, hiccup-mode overcurrent protection, and pre-bias soft-start capability.

Technical Context

The TPS562207DRLR implements adaptive on-time D-CAP2™ control with internal ramp compensation, enabling stable operation with ultra-low-ESR ceramic or polymer output capacitors without external compensation. Its FCCM operation ensures fixed 580-kHz switching frequency and minimal output voltage ripple across load conditions.

Protection architecture includes cycle-by-cycle valley-current limiting, non-latching thermal shutdown (160°C trip, 135°C recovery), non-latching output undervoltage protection (65% of nominal), and UVLO with 4.3-V turn-on/3.6-V shutdown hysteresis - all implemented in a single-die monolithic structure with integrated power FETs.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Input Voltage Range4.3 V to 17 V - supports wide industrial and consumer input sources including 5-V, 9-V, 12-V, and 15-V rails.
Output Current2 A continuous - delivers full rated current without derating up to 125°C junction temperature.
Switching Frequency580 kHz - enables compact magnetics and predictable EMI profile; varies <±5% over input and load range.
Feedback Accuracy±2% at 25°C - ensures tight output regulation for sensitive SoC and FPGA core supplies.
Shutdown Current<3 µA - minimizes system standby power in always-on applications like smart speakers and STBs.
Soft-Start Time1.2 ms - prevents inrush current and ensures controlled rail ramp-up into pre-biased outputs.
Thermal ResistanceRθJA = 141°C/W - requires minimal PCB copper area for thermal management in space-constrained SOT563 layouts.

Pinout & Package

SOT563 (DRL) package: 6-pin, 1.6 mm × 1.6 mm body, 0.5-mm pitch, thermally enhanced exposed pad (GND-connected).

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
VIN (Pin 1)Power InputConnects to 4.3–17 V input source; requires local 10-µF ceramic + 0.1-µF HF decoupling.
SW (Pin 2)Switch NodeDrain connection of high-side FET and source of low-side FET; critical for layout - keep trace short and wide.
GND (Pin 3)Power & Signal GroundCommon return for low-side FET source and controller ground; Kelvin feedback GND tie point.
BST (Pin 4)Bootstrap SupplyConnects 0.1-µF ceramic capacitor to SW; enables high-side gate drive above VIN.
EN (Pin 5)Enable ControlActive-high logic input (1.35–1.6 V threshold); internal 400-kΩ pull-down allows default disable.
FB (Pin 6)Feedback InputResistor-divider node sensing output voltage; 0.804-V reference enables precise VOUT programming.

Key Features

FeatureDesign Value
D-CAP2™ Control ModeEnables stable regulation with zero-ESR ceramic capacitors and eliminates external compensation network.
Forced Continuous Conduction ModeMaintains fixed 580-kHz frequency and low output ripple even at light loads - no audible noise or frequency modulation.
Pre-Bias Soft StartAllows safe startup into pre-charged output capacitors without reverse current or overshoot.
Hiccup-Mode Overcurrent ProtectionShuts down for 18 ms then retries - protects against sustained overload while preserving downstream circuitry.
Low Shutdown Current<3 µA enables battery-backed or energy-harvesting systems to maintain multi-year shelf life.

Applications

Digital TV Power SupplySmart Speaker Core Rail

Use Scenario: Powers SoC, memory, and audio DSP in 4K UHD television sets requiring clean, low-noise 1.05-V or 1.2-V core rails.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Primary synchronous buck regulator delivering regulated core voltage with fast transient response to video processing load steps.

Use Value: D-CAP2™ control reduces required output capacitance by >30% versus voltage-mode controllers, saving board space and BOM cost.

Use Scenario: Supplies 3.3-V I/O and 1.8-V DSP rails in voice-controlled smart speakers with always-on wake-word detection.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: High-efficiency step-down converter operating in FCCM to avoid subharmonic noise in audio band during idle and active states.

Use Value: 3-µA shutdown current extends battery backup runtime; pre-bias start ensures reliable boot after brownout recovery.

Wired Networking EquipmentDigital Set-Top Box (STB)

Use Scenario: Generates 1.0-V and 1.8-V rails for Ethernet PHYs, switch controllers, and packet processors in residential gateways and PoE injectors.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Compact, thermally efficient buck converter supporting 4.3–17 V input from AC/DC adapters or PoE-derived supplies.

Use Value: SOT563 footprint and 141°C/W RθJA enable dense port-count designs without forced air cooling.

Use Scenario: Provides 1.1-V CPU core and 3.3-V interface rails in cable/satellite STBs with strict thermal and EMI requirements.

IC Role / Device Role / Timing Role: Main DC-DC converter delivering stable, low-ripple power under dynamic video decoding workloads.

Use Value: 2% FB accuracy and hiccup-mode OCP ensure consistent performance across ambient temperatures and prevent field failures due to thermal runaway.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ar synchronous buck converter applications.

Alternative PartTechnical DifferenceApplication DifferenceSelection Advice
TPS562210DRLRSame SOT563 package, 3-A rating, higher RDS(on) (160 mΩ/100 mΩ), 650-kHz fSW, no pre-bias support.Higher output current headroom but reduced light-load efficiency and no pre-bias startup.Select when >2-A peak load or higher input voltage margin is required; verify thermal design for 3-A operation.
MP2315GJ-ZMonolithic 2-A buck in SOT563, 4.5–28 V input, 500-kHz fSW, ±3% FB accuracy, no D-CAP2™ or pre-bias.Broader input range but slower transient response and higher output tolerance; requires external compensation for ceramic caps.Choose for cost-sensitive designs where 5-V/12-V-only inputs and relaxed regulation specs are acceptable.

Compared with TPS562207DRLR, TPS562210DRLR offers higher current capacity at the expense of pre-bias capability and tighter regulation, while MP2315GJ-Z trades D-CAP2™ simplicity and precision for wider input voltage range and lower unit cost - making TPS562207DRLR optimal for compact, high-transient, pre-biased consumer electronics rails.

FAQ

What is the recommended input capacitor configuration for TPS562207DRLR?

TI recommends a minimum 10-µF X5R/X7R ceramic capacitor placed adjacent to the VIN and GND pins, plus an additional 0.1-µF ceramic capacitor directly between VIN and GND for high-frequency filtering. The TPS562207DRLR datasheet specifies these values to suppress input ripple and ensure stable operation across the 4.3–17 V input range. Layout best practices require short, wide traces and multiple vias to the ground plane.

Does TPS562207DRLR support output voltage sequencing with other rails?

Yes, TPS562207DRLR supports controlled sequencing via its EN pin: applying a delayed enable signal coordinates startup with other regulators. The device also features pre-bias soft-start, allowing it to safely regulate into an already charged output without reverse current or overshoot - a critical capability for TPS562207DRLR in multi-rail systems like digital STBs and networking SoCs.

What is the maximum achievable output voltage accuracy across temperature for TPS562207DRLR?

The TPS562207DRLR maintains ±2.5% total output voltage accuracy over –40°C to 125°C junction temperature, combining initial FB reference tolerance (±2%), temperature drift (±0.5% max), and resistor divider error. This is confirmed in Section 6.5 of the TPS562207DRLR datasheet, where VFBTH is specified as 788–820 mV across temperature - enabling reliable core rail regulation in thermally demanding environments.

Can TPS562207DRLR operate with 100% duty cycle?

No, TPS562207DRLR cannot achieve 100% duty cycle due to bootstrap capacitor recharge requirement. The minimum off-time is 220 ns (typical), limiting maximum duty cycle to approximately 98% at 580 kHz. For near-unity conversion ratios, TI recommends verifying dropout behavior in the TPS562207DRLR electrical characteristics table - where VIN(MIN) = 4.3 V ensures regulation down to VOUT = 0.804 V.

How does the hiccup-mode overcurrent protection behave during sustained overload on TPS562207DRLR?

Under sustained overload, TPS562207DRLR enters hiccup mode: it shuts down for 18 ms (THICCUP_RE), then attempts restart. If overload persists, this cycle repeats indefinitely. During each active period, cycle-by-cycle current limiting holds peak inductor current at ~3.1 A (IOCL_L_SOURCE). This behavior is documented in Section 6.5 and protects both TPS562207DRLR and downstream circuitry without latching or requiring manual reset.
